PROGRAM INFO
PCYC’s Blue Star Leadership Programs are designed to foster development and leadership skills in young people aged 16 -18. The program offers practical, real-world experiences that empower participants to apply leadership principles to work, family, and community settings, ultimately helping them become effective leaders within their local environments.
Central to the Bue Star Leadership Programs are core values of fun, friendship, respect, citizenship, commitment, resilience, and integrity. These values guide the program’s structure, which is divided into three progressive stages: Bronze, Silver, and Gold Levels.
The Bue Star Bronze marks the beginning of a young person’s leadership journey, requiring attendance at three camps during school holidays and completion of 40 hours of volunteer work at their local PCYC. Participants also earn First Aid & CPR Certification and work toward the Duke of Edinburgh Bronze Award.
At the Silver Level, participants continue their journey by attending three additional camps, volunteering at their local PCYC clubs, and collaborating with club managers to develop and deliver a Bue Star project at their local PCYC. Participants also work toward achieving the Duke of Edinburgh Silver Award and present their project at the final camp.
The Gold Level represents the final stage, where participants act as mentors for Bronze and Silver groups. Gold participants engage in personalised leadership activities and complete the Duke of Edinburgh Gold Award.
Through these stages, participants will engage in workshops and experiences that enhance their leadership abilities and build confidence, equipping them to become influential and positive leaders in their communities.
WHO IS ELIGIBLE?
The PCYC Blue Star Leadership Program is open to young people aged 16 -18 who are committed to developing their leadership skills and making a positive impact in their community. Participants must be willing to attend camps, volunteer within their local club, and work towards earning the Duke of Edinburgh Awards at various levels (Bronze, Silver, and Gold). The program is open to young people who are motivated to engage in personal growth, leadership development, and community service. Specific requirements may vary depending on the level of the program, with each stage building upon the previous one.
